Skirting eBay's No Lottery Ticket Rule

from the always-a-loophole dept

As the jackpot for the popular multi-state Powerball lottery rises to “staggering” levels people in states that don’t offer Powerball are scrambling to get tickets. As with so many things, the destination of choice to buy Powerball tickets is eBay. However, eBay has a very clear “no lottery tickets” rule. Sellers, though, are getting creative to get around the rule. They’re doing things like selling envelopes that come with “free Powerball tickets” or charging “shipping” fees per ticket, that seem suspiciously like the cost of the ticket itself.
